BRONNY James was thrilled after being selected by the Los Angeles Lakers on Day 2 of the 2024 NBA Draft.

The 19-year-old broke his silence after being called up and will team up with his father, LeBron James.

By selecting Bronny, the Lakers brought father and son together on the same team for the first time in the NBA history.

Bronny was a 5-star recruit when he committed to play for USC.

However, he suffered a cardiac arrest during a training session with the university team.

Bronny was later diagnosed with a congenital heart defect, which caused the medical emergency.

Bronny James: NBA Draft Combined Measurements Revealed!

He rehabilitated himself and was back to court to the Trojans last December.

Bronny averaged 4.8 points, 2.8 rebounds and 2.1 assists in 19.4 minutes per game.

Bronny only trained individually for the Phoenix Suns and his eventual team, the Lakers, before the draft.

He was scheduled to be chosen in the second round of the draft.

Bronny and his legendary father decided not to travel to New York for the big NBA event and instead relaxed in Los Angeles for a barbecue with friends and family, all hoping for the eventual News.

The US Sun has learned that everything from the moment his name is called to his first days on his new team will be filmed by a crew of James and business partner Maverick Carter’s SpringHill media company.

The plan will be to launch a Bronny documentarywith LeBron set to play a starring role.

“Bronny was not invited to the Green Room, which would have given LeBron and company the ability to participate in the first round draft, so the family decided to have a party at home,” an NBA source told The US Sun.

“Bronny’s favorite food is barbecue and everyone will like it Cool drinks with some loved ones, family and friends from high school and USC.

“It should be a great night.”

The Lakers used their first-round pick on Tennessee product Dalton Knecht.

Both Bronny and Knecht will be coached by new head coach JJ Redick.
